I'm new here, but have read lot's of useful info before joining. Looks to be a great resource.
I'm also new to the longbow, but have aquired a PSE Sequioa, 68", 50# @ 28" longbow. I'm looking for suggestions on which arrows and what weight of field tips/broadheads to use. If I get enough practice time in, I'd hope to hunt with it some day.

If you draw 28" and use a 29" arrow Id dry a 2016 with 145 grain tip, if thats too stiff go too a 160, I would use a broadhead like a swickey,magnus, or if you like 3 bladers the woodsman
Good luck,and have fun.
